Analysis of Effects of Reconciliation of Family and Work Life of Women Through the Prism of Non-accelerating Inflation Rate of Unemployment in the Czech Republic

Abstract:
This analysis seeks to map the level of reconciliation of work and family life of women in the Czech Republic. Using a HP filter, the authors estimate and compare the development of the NAIRU on the labour market in the case of women compared with men aged 20-49. The authors also quantify the impact and character of selected government policy measures on the NAIRU of women in the 20-49 age group. An explanation is offered for negative and positive influence. While the unemployment rate measured for the age group 15-64 reached 6.9%, it was 7% for the age group 20-49 and 8.6% for women. An increase in the NAIRU of women aged between 20 and 49 given by reconciliation of work and family life was identified, e.g., for the men's part-time job category or social care facilities category. To the contrary, a decrease in the NAIRU of women (20-49) was identified for the following categories: number of hours worked per week, number of pupils in after-lessons school clubs, women's part-time jobs, number of children enrolled in kindergartens, and day care service spending.
